A Review Scale Up Fermentation Procedure

Authors(4) :-Sikander Ali, Muhammad Faiq Ali, Maryam Sameer, Zahra Rafique

Due to the larger size and scale of industrial fermentation setups it is vital to succeed beforehand studies of possible complications, due to increase in scale, and to sort out ways to tackle them. Scale up studies are executed at the laboratory or pilot plant scale to generate data that can be used to anticipate and construct the large scale industrial fermenters with ample confidence that it would function according to all its expected behaviors. Hence, scale up studies not only help understanding the technical components of a large-scale fermentation setup but also reduce the economic risk involved in the case of direct investment on large scale production.
